#include <QtTest>
#include <QString>
#include <KMime/Message>
#include <QTcpSocket>
#include "../imapserverproxy.h"
#include "log.h"
#include "test.h"
#include "tests/testutils.h"
using namespace Imap;
/**
*/
class ImapServerProxyTest : public QObject
{
Q_OBJECT
QTemporaryDir tempDir;
QString targetPath;
private slots:
void initTestCase()
{
Sink::Test::initTest();
QTcpSocket socket;
socket.connectToHost("localhost", 143);
QVERIFY(socket.waitForConnected(200));
system("resetmailbox.sh");
}
void cleanup()
{
}
void init()
{
qDebug();
qDebug() << "-----------------------------------------";
qDebug();
}
void testLogin()
{
ImapServerProxy imap("localhost", 143, Imap::EncryptionMode::NoEncryption);
VERIFYEXEC(imap.login("doe", "doe"));
}
void testLoginFailure()
{
//Using a bogus ip instead of a bogus hostname avoids getting stuck in the hostname lookup
ImapServerProxy imap("111.111.1.1", 143, Imap::EncryptionMode::NoEncryption);
VERIFYEXEC_FAIL(imap.login("doe", "doe"));
}
void testFetchFolders()
{
QMap<QString, QString> expectedFolderAndParent {
{"INBOX", ""},
{"Drafts", ""},
{"Trash", ""},
{"test", ""}
};
ImapServerProxy imap("localhost", 143, Imap::EncryptionMode::NoEncryption);
VERIFYEXEC(imap.login("doe", "doe"));
QVector<Folder> list;
VERIFYEXEC(imap.fetchFolders([&](const Folder &f){ list << f;}));
for (const auto &f : list) {
QVERIFY2(expectedFolderAndParent.contains(f.name()), QString{"Didn't expect folder %1"}.arg(f.name()).toUtf8());
QCOMPARE(expectedFolderAndParent.value(f.name()), f.parentPath());
expectedFolderAndParent.remove(f.name());
}
QVERIFY(expectedFolderAndParent.isEmpty());
//examples/imapresource/tests/imapserverproxytest testFetchFolders
}
void testFetchFoldersFailure()
{
ImapServerProxy imap("foobar", 143, Imap::EncryptionMode::NoEncryption);
VERIFYEXEC_FAIL(imap.fetchFolders([](const Folder &){}));
}
void testAppendMail()
{
ImapServerProxy imap("localhost", 143, Imap::EncryptionMode::NoEncryption);
VERIFYEXEC(imap.login("doe", "doe"));
auto mail = KMime::Message::Ptr::create();
mail->from(true)->from7BitString("<doe@example.org>");
mail->to(true)->from7BitString("<doe@example.org>");
mail->subject(true)->from7BitString("subject");
mail->setBody("Body");
auto content = mail->encodedContent(true);
KIMAP2::MessageFlags flags;
flags << Imap::Flags::Seen;
flags << Imap::Flags::Flagged;
VERIFYEXEC(imap.append("INBOX.test", content, flags, QDateTime::currentDateTimeUtc()));
}
void testFetchMail()
{
ImapServerProxy imap("localhost", 143, Imap::EncryptionMode::NoEncryption);
VERIFYEXEC(imap.login("doe", "doe"));
KIMAP2::FetchJob::FetchScope scope;
scope.mode = KIMAP2::FetchJob::FetchScope::Headers;
int count = 0;
auto job = imap.select("INBOX.test").then<void>(imap.fetch(KIMAP2::ImapSet::fromImapSequenceSet("1:*"), scope,
[&count](const KIMAP2::FetchJob::Result &) {
count++;
}));
VERIFYEXEC(job);
QCOMPARE(count, 1);
}
void testRemoveMail()
{
ImapServerProxy imap("localhost", 143, Imap::EncryptionMode::NoEncryption);
VERIFYEXEC(imap.login("doe", "doe"));
VERIFYEXEC(imap.remove("INBOX.test", "1:*"));
KIMAP2::FetchJob::FetchScope scope;
scope.mode = KIMAP2::FetchJob::FetchScope::Headers;
int count = 0;
auto job = imap.select("INBOX.test").then<void>(imap.fetch(KIMAP2::ImapSet::fromImapSequenceSet("1:*"), scope,
[&count](const KIMAP2::FetchJob::Result &) {
count++;
}));
VERIFYEXEC(job);
QCOMPARE(count, 0);
}
};
QTEST_MAIN(ImapServerProxyTest)
#include "imapserverproxytest.moc"
